## v3.8.0 — Changed defaults

Trailhawk Survey now defaults to offline-first. Sync attempts every 15 min instead of continuous; map tiles cache locally for 14 days. Field units in low-coverage zones stop retry-storming the uplink. If pagers fire on sync-lag alerts, check the queue depth before rolling back. Current effective defaults are listed below.

deployment values, yageg-hahig:
WENAEL_HOST=wenael.tolvaqlabs.internal
WENAEL_PORT=4000

// Fixture: telemetry payload compression (Norvik Agent v3).
// Covers gzip vs. brotli paths and the 64KB chunk boundary bug.
// Support: if a customer reports truncated metrics, replay their
// payload through this fixture first — nine times out of ten it's
// the chunker, not the collector.
// Input blobs live in fixtures/telemetry/raw.
// The compress endpoint on the Halden staging box requires auth;
// run the fixture with the token below.

login token, yajeg-fawif: eyJhbGciOiJIUzI1NiIsInR5cCI6IkpXVCJ9.eyJzdWIiOiIEdPQYnZXaZIn0.HSRTnYZBx0Qc

Q: Why does the Plovermark address autocomplete widget stop suggesting after three characters?

A: That's usually the sandbox key hitting its cap — the demo tenant throttles hard. Switch to your contractor tenant and you're fine. If the widget locks you out entirely, you'll need to reset the embed token from the Nestline console, which asks for the passphrase below.

unlock words, fawig-bagef: olidor-holir-istox-holath-tamys-quenion-giliel